반응형 jsch1 JSch를 사용한 JAVA SFTP 업로드 다운로드 예제 (개인키, 패스워스) java에서 sftp를 사용하기 위해서는 apache common vfs를 사용하거나, jsch 사용하는 방법이 있다. jsch 라이브러리를 사용하면 쉽게 개인키나 패스워드를 사용하여 sftp에 접속할 수 있고, 업로드나 다운로드를 할 수 있다. maven repository https://mvnrepository.com/artifact/com.jcraft/jsch 개인키, 공개키 생성 sftp 접속 시 아이디와 패스워드를 사용하지 않고, 아이디와 개인키, 공개키를 사용하면 보안에 좀 더 좋을 수 있다. (aws의 s3 ftp 사용시에도 키 파일을 이용하여 접속하라고 권고하고 있다.) 1. 접속하려는 클라이언트가 되는 서버에서 아래 명령으로 개인키, 공개키를 생성한다. ssh-keygen -P "" -m.. 2021. 8. 18. 이전 1 다음 반응형